Transaction 71603cd07da43c3dea0956cfb72673b594601687a79915fda5e296129b3bcc17
1 Input
1 Output
-
71603cd07da43c3dea0956cfb72673b594601687a79915fda5e296129b3bcc17:0
- value
- 51658
- script pubkey
- OP_0 OP_PUSHBYTES_20 d4e14581692d40ee1287a69972b92ee43f60f07a
- address
- bc1q6ns5tqtf94qwuy5856vh9wfwuslkpur6lxmy4g